Does Professional Vision Technologies Sponsor H-1B Visas?

Yes. Our records show Professional Vision Technologies has filed 27 H-1B Labor Condition Applications (LCAs). The latest available data is for fiscal year 2024, with 4 filings.

Visa History

H1B Sponsorship trends

In fiscal year 2024, Professional Vision Technologies recorded 4 H-1B LCA filings, a 0% increase from the previous year. The reported certification rate was 100%, up by 0 percentage points.

PERM Sponsorship trends

In fiscal year 2020, Professional Vision Technologies recorded 2 PERM filings, a 0% increase from the previous year. The reported certification rate was 50%, up by 0 percentage points.

Where does FrogHire get Professional Vision Technologies's sponsorship data, and what are its limitations?

This profile summarizes public employer records, including U.S. Department of Labor LCA and PERM disclosure data. The latest annual data shown is from fiscal year 2024. An LCA is not an H-1B petition, visa approval, or current job opening. Confirm current sponsorship with the employer or recruiter.
